If (k - 3), (2k + 1) and (4k + 3) are three consecutive terms of an A.P., find the value of k.

To find the value of \( k \) such that \( (k - 3), (2k + 1), (4k + 3) \) are three consecutive terms of an arithmetic progression (A.P.), we can follow these steps: ### Step 1: Identify the terms Let: - First term \( a = k - 3 \) - Second term \( a_2 = 2k + 1 \) - Third term \( a_3 = 4k + 3 \) ### Step 2: Use the property of A.P. In an arithmetic progression, the difference between consecutive terms is constant. Therefore, we can set up the following equations based on the common difference \( d \): 1. \( d = a_2 - a = (2k + 1) - (k - 3) \) 2. \( d = a_3 - a_2 = (4k + 3) - (2k + 1) \) ### Step 3: Calculate the first difference Calculate \( d \) from the first equation: \[ d = (2k + 1) - (k - 3) \] Expanding this gives: \[ d = 2k + 1 - k + 3 = k + 4 \] ### Step 4: Calculate the second difference Now calculate \( d \) from the second equation: \[ d = (4k + 3) - (2k + 1) \] Expanding this gives: \[ d = 4k + 3 - 2k - 1 = 2k + 2 \] ### Step 5: Set the two expressions for \( d \) equal Since both expressions represent the same common difference, we can set them equal to each other: \[ k + 4 = 2k + 2 \] ### Step 6: Solve for \( k \) Rearranging the equation: \[ k + 4 - 2 = 2k \] \[ k + 2 = 2k \] Subtract \( k \) from both sides: \[ 2 = 2k - k \] \[ 2 = k \] ### Conclusion Thus, the value of \( k \) is: \[ \boxed{2} \]
